Treatment Technology for Nitrate Removal
When it comes to tackling nitrates in your water supply, several treatment technologies are available. Ion exchange is a widely utilized method that effectively removes nitrates from water. This technology functions by swapping harmful ions with harmless ones, thereby reducing nitrate concentration.
Another option is reverse osmosis, which forces water through a semi-permeable membrane, filtering out contaminants, including nitrates. This method is ideal for households looking to improve overall water quality beyond just nitrate removal.
Sizing Nitrate Treatment Equipment
When considering nitrate treatment solutions, proper sizing of the equipment is essential for optimal performance. Various factors play a role in determining the appropriate system:
- Flow Rate: Assess the water usage in your household. The unit should be capable of handling peak usage times effectively.
- Grain Capacity: This refers to how much nitrate the system can remove before it needs regeneration or replacement.
- Gallons Per Day (GPD): Ensure that the treatment system provides adequate protection for your household's daily water consumption.
- Tank Size: The size of the tank influences the system's efficiency and frequency of maintenance, affecting overall treatment effectiveness.
Maintenance Requirements
Nitrate treatment systems, like all water filtration and treatment technologies, require routine maintenance to remain effective. Regular checks should include:
- Monitoring water quality post-treatment to ensure system effectiveness.
- Checking for salt levels in ion exchange systems, which are essential for regeneration.
- Inspecting and cleaning filters or membranes in reverse osmosis systems as indicated in the manufacturer's guidelines.
Maintenance schedules can vary but typically suggest checks every 6 to 12 months, depending on the specific system and water usage.
